SAIC is seeking a Senior Communications Exercise Planner to provide dedicated advisory and assistance services (A&AS) support to the Defense Threat Reduction Agency, Nuclear Enterprise Directorate, Nuclear Surety Department. The qualified candidate will organize, coordinate, execute, and provide support to Outside the Continental United States (OCONUS) nuclear weapon accident incident (NWAI) response planning, training, education, and exercises. This position is in Kleber Kaserne, Kaiserslautern, Germany.  

Primary Duties Include:
•    Organize, coordinate, and facilitate the setup and utilization of communication equipment in support of Nuclear Weapon Accident Incident (NWAI) response training and exercises.
•    Oversee the inventory, tracking, and maintenance of both classified and unclassified communications equipment used in nuclear response operations.
•    Integrate new and emerging technologies into NWAI training and exercises.
•    Coordinate with U.S. and NATO partners, host nation representatives, and interagency stakeholders to ensure communication exercise objectives align with operational requirements.
•    Develop exercise scenarios, communication injects, and after-action review processes to test and validate lines of communication.
•    Develop and implement comprehensive communication strategies for NWAI response exercises, ensuring clear, timely, and accurate information flow among U.S. and international stakeholders, including NATO and partner nations.
•    Utilize Microsoft 365 applications to create and manage detailed equipment databases, including serial numbers, locations, maintenance schedules, and custodianship.
•    Automate routine tasks such as equipment check-in/check-out notifications, maintenance reminders, and status updates to stakeholders.
•    Analyze exercise results to identify gaps and recommend improvements to communications procedures and equipment management.
•    Travel as required.
•    Other duties as assigned.
